Yêu cầu chất lượng
- Dễ sử dụng: người dùng chỉ cần xem hướng dẫn trong 15 phút là có thể sử dụng được phần mềm.
- An toàn: hệ thống chống được các kiểu tấn công CSRF (Cross Site Request Forgery).
- Hệ thống phân quyền chặt chẽ, các thao tác xóa sửa phụ thuộc vào từng quyền riêng của mỗi Admin. Do đó, việc 1 hay vài Admin bị chiếm quyền sẽ không ảnh hưởng lớn đến dữ liệu của phần mềm.
- Mỗi form đều có token kèm theo và mỗi thao tác xóa sẽ có yêu cầu xác nhận xóa, do đó hạn chế được việc tấn công xóa dữ liệu.
- Về mặt tốc độ: Các phần mã nguồn đều được tối ưu sao cho ngắn gọn và đạt hiệu năng cao. Do đó tốc độ của phần mềm khá nhanh trên môi trường thử nghiệm miễn phí.
- Ngoài ra, phần mềm còn dễ dàng bảo trì, phát triển. Do được viết bằng framework Laravel và các phần mã nguồn được chia rõ ràng thành các module nên chỉ cần hiểu về kiến trúc của Laravel thì có thể dễ dàng hiểu được mã nguồn của hệ thống.